Kia ora!
We are Aotearoa Roller Derby, New Zealand's national representative team heading to the Roller Derby World Cup in Manchester, United Kingdom. We are a group of 20 strong, athletic women eager to represent our country in the sport that we love.
Within our local leagues throughout New Zealand and Australia, we dedicate ourselves to multiple hours per week of training and behind-the-scenes volunteer work - all at our own financial expense.
Competing in this non-funded sport means that collectively, our team has spent thousands of dollars of their own money to attend squad trainings, international competitions, and meet league subscription requirements.
Of all of the international teams competing at the Roller Derby World Cup, Aotearoa Roller Derby arguably has one of the farthest and most expensive journeys to make just to attend the competition. On top of that, our squad needs to meet the financial obligations for transport, accommodation, and more while we're there. Our accomodation alone costs more than $10,000, and our return flights to Manchester, even more so.
